Minta saran query mengambil data

Selamat siang agan agan , maaf nih banyak banget pertanyaanya :D . kali ini mau minta saran membuat query untuk dapetin beberapa data yang berbeda . hasil tabel yang di munculin kaya gini gan

Karna spesifikasi dari nilai setiap kolom di atas berbeda beda . jadi saya buat 1 query untuk setiap nilai di kolom tersebut . jadi kalo agan agan liat ada 57 Kolom yanga ada di situ , berarti saya buat 57 Query buat dapetin datanya . dan semua data berhasil di tampilkan dengan valid .

pertanyaanya adalah , kalo dari ilmu programing , apa yang saya lakuin ini Efisien ? . kalo gak , apa ada cara yang lebih efisien dari pada membuat 1 query untuk setiap 1 kolom tersebut .

Terima kasih sebelumnya . Saputro andhi

avatar Saputroandhi
@Saputroandhi

509 Kontribusi 162 Poin

Diperbarui 8 tahun yang lalu

3 Jawaban:

saran saya buat tag baru yg tidak didefenisikan di html. sebagai contoh:

'.$data['nama_data'].'

'.$data['nama_data'].'

jadi dengan begitu kita bebas menampilkan ribuan data dengan 1 query

avatar sammy2128
@sammy2128

19 Kontribusi 5 Poin

Dipost 8 tahun yang lalu

Kurang efisien gan, di php ada namanya fungsi dan parameter, dimana query yang mirip cuma beda nilai bisa kita jadiin satu fungsi, dan nilai yang berbeda diambil dari parameter, alias fleksibel nantinya. Jadi coba dilihat semua query yang sama di refactor jadi satu feungsi

avatar immeng
@immeng

10 Kontribusi 18 Poin

Dipost 8 tahun yang lalu

Saya setuju dengan mas @immeng, hanya saja saya lebih fokus kearah menampilkan data d halaman yg sama. saya pikir itu membutuhkan sedikit bumbu javascript, sehingga saya hanya membuat fungsi javascrip'a... Mungkin dari masukan mas @immeng, mas Saputro bisa kombinasiin jadi 1 fungsi yg lebih dinamis...

avatar sammy2128
@sammy2128

19 Kontribusi 5 Poin

Dipost 8 tahun yang lalu

Login untuk ikut Jawaban